The admission process at OP Jindal University School of Management starts with an online application and a fee of Rs. 500. After the merit list is announced, shortlisted candidates undergo counseling for eligibility and document verification, leading to a provisional admission letter. Admission to the MBA program requires the GATE entrance exam. The MBA faculty is highly regarded, offering both extensive knowledge and a unique perspective on the curriculum. The program's annual fee is around 1.83 lakhs, totaling 3.67 lakhs for the course, with the first-year fee at 1.87 lakhs and the second year slightly lower at 1.8 lakhs.
This fee structure is competitive compared to other private universities, and the overall package includes excellent faculty, infrastructure, and facilities. OPJU provides strong placement and internship opportunities, with stipends between 20,000 and 25,000. Over 70% of the final-year students secure placements with companies like Axis Bank and Kotak Bank. Campus interviews also feature prominent companies such as KPIT Cummins, Tata Consulting Engineers Limited, ERA Group, and Hindustan Copper Limited. Scholarships are available based on academic achievements and other criteria, and students rarely take loans.
